摘要
The present invention relates to adjustment and/or drive units as those which can be used in wind power plants for adjusting the azimuth angle of the nacelle of the wind power plant or the pitch angle of rotor blades, wherein such an adjustment and/or drive unit comprises at least two actuating drives for the rotation of two assemblies, which are mounted so as to be rotatable relative to one another, and a control device for controlling the actuating drives. Said control device actuates the actuating drives in such a manner that the actuating drives are braced relative to one another during the rotation of the two assemblies and/or when the assemblies are at a standstill. The invention further relates to a wind power plant comprising such an adjustment and/or drive unit and to a method for controlling such an adjustment and/or drive unit. According to the invention, the control device comprises a bracing adjustment device for variably adjusting the intensity of the bracing of the actuating drives as a function of a variable external load on the assemblies that are to be adjusted, wherein said intensity can be determined by means of a load determination device. According to another aspect of the invention, an overload protection is provided, by which the individual loads of the individual actuating drives are determined by load determination devices and, in the event that an overload of an actuating drive is reached, the distribution of the driving torques is modified in such a manner that the actuating drive reaching overload is relieved or at least not further loaded and that at least one further actuating drive is more heavily loaded in a supporting manner or less heavily loaded in a bracing manner.
